Hot up to 10 lakh degrees
Infrared data from NASA’s Spitzer Space Telescope showed that a giant shockwave swiped things off Zeta Ophiuchi and sent it into surrounding clouds of gas. A picture of this was also taken by NASA’s Chandra X-ray Observatory. Which showed that the shockwave heated the gas around the star to one million degrees.
